Trehalose and multiple sulfatase deficiency (MSD)

Investigation of the therapeutic effects of Trehalose in a patient witn multiple sulfatase deficiency (MSD)

Conditions

Multiple sulfatase deficiency. Multiple sulfatase deficiency (also known as 'Austin disease', and 'mucosulfatidosis') is a very rare autosomal recessive lysosomal storage disease caused by a deficiency in multiple sulfatase enzymes, or in formylglycine-generating enzyme, which activate

Interventions

Intervention group: Trehalose solution 15% (C12H22O11) that is a nonreducing disaccharide consisting two glucose units are linked in an a,a-1,1-glycosidic linkage..

Design outcomes

Primary

MeasureTime frame
Assessment of health-related quality of life. Timepoint: A before-and-after study (At the beginning and end of the intervention trial (Day 0 and week 12). Method of measurement: The TAPQOL is a 43 item questionnaire consisting of 12multi-item scales that cover the domains physical, social, cognitive, and emotional functioning.

Secondary

MeasureTime frame
1- Sonographic assessment of liver and spleen size. Timepoint: A before-and-after study (At the beginning and end of the intervention trial (Day 0 and week 12). Method of measurement: Liver and spleen size can be evaluated with sonography.;2-biochemical assays to evaluate the levels of serum enzymes such as ALT and AST. Timepoint: A before-and-after study (At the beginning and end of the intervention trial (Day 0 and week 12). Method of measurement: Enzymatic assay.;Evaluation of brain lesions. Timepoint: A before-and-after study (At the beginning and end of the intervention trial (Day 0 and week 12). Method of measurement: Brain imaging methods (scan-MRI).
